dAPI monetization and API provider compensation
API subscription fees are commonly paid monthly or annually, as this scheme suits both API providers and their clients. OracleMeshwill aim to follow the same scheme for dAPIs. To gain access to a dAPI, the user will pay a recurring subscription fee. These prices will be determined by the respective team, and will include the premium if the user wants to receive the insurance service described in Section 6. The payment will be able to be made in any cryptocurrency, which will be received by the DAO in OracleMesh tokens through a liquidity pool-based decentralized exchange.
API providers will be compensated periodically at fixed rates, which will fit their existing pricing models. This will be done using stablecoins wherever possible, some API providers categorically reject handling cryptocurrency as payment. In such cases, the DAO will provide a grant that will be paid out in return of the proof that the API provider is compensated in fiat by the grantee.
